Probably the highlight of this tour to the Country Houses of Cheshire is actually over the border in Wales! This is Erdigg . It was not just the house and contents that were given to the National Trust in 1973 but all its ancillary buildings and, one might say, a vanished way of country house life. It is unique. Nearby is Chirk . A castle built at the time of Edward I. Latterly owned by the Myddletons, who transformed it into a “country house” Also on the list is Rode Hall home of the Wilbraham family (interesting ceramics), Tabley , (picture collection), Little Moreton Hall , (timber-framed), and Capesthorne. (Victorian house with earlier chapel).
